abeta-mini-ui

为 Taro 而设计的 UI Library

Usage no npm install needed!

<script type="module">
  import abetaMiniUi from 'https://cdn.skypack.dev/abeta-mini-ui';
</script>

README

abeta mini ui logo

Abeta-Mini-UI

简介

Taro而设计的UI Library.

文档

vercel

特性

  • 多端适配.
  • 组件丰富.
  • 按需加载.

taro init

确保当前node>=12.x. 可使用npx taro init projectname选择taro-hooks模板进行初始化项目.

安装

$ npm i abeta-mini-ui --save
或
$ yarn add abeta-mini-ui

使用

import { Input } from 'abeta-mini-ui';

注: abeta-mini-uijs代码默认支持基于ES modulestree shaking. 但你依然可以显式的使用babel-plugin-import去设置按需加载, 设置方式如下:

// babel.config.js
module.exports = {
  plugins: [
    [
      'import',
      {
        libraryName: 'abeta-mini-ui',
        camel2DashComponentName: false,
      },
      'abeta-mini-ui',
    ],
  ],
};

License

[MIT]